A recent report by Studyportals, IELTS, and the British Council reveals a significant shift in global higher education: English-taught programmes outside of traditional anglophone countries are on the rise, having grown by an impressive 22% between 2022 and 2024. With 40,786 English-taught programmes now available outside major English-speaking countries, this trend reflects an evolving landscape […]| Higher Education Digest
